ASTM A848 Grade 1 Cold Rolled Electrical Iron Strip for Magnetic Shielding
Product Spotlights
As a specialized manufacturer based in Taiyuan, Shanxi, Shanxi Jurun Technology Co., Ltd. delivers precision-engineered ASTM A848 Grade 1 Cold Rolled Electrical Iron Strip designed for superior magnetic shielding performance. Our material ensures optimal electromagnetic interference (EMI) protection across industrial applications while maintaining exceptional magnetic properties.
This specialized strip offers:
- Enhanced magnetic permeability for effective field containment
- Controlled thickness tolerances within ±0.01mm
- Low hysteresis loss characteristics
- Uniform grain orientation through cold rolling process
Technical specifications include:
| Property | Value |
|---|---|
| Max. Core Loss (W/kg) | 2.8 at 1.5T/50Hz |
| Permeability (μ) | ≥1500 at 0.5T |
| Resistivity (μΩ·cm) | 12-15 |
| Flatness (mm/m) | ≤2 |
Clients in transformer manufacturing and electronic enclosure production benefit from:
- Reduced signal interference in sensitive equipment
- Improved energy efficiency in magnetic circuits
- Extended service life due to consistent material quality

FAQs:
Q: What environments suit this shielding material?
A: Ideal for medical imaging equipment, power transformers, and aerospace electronics where EMI protection is critical.
Q: Can we request custom annealing treatments?
A: Yes, specific decarburization processes can be arranged to modify magnetic properties.
Q: Do you provide protective packaging?
A: Standard VCI anti-rust paper with wooden crates ensures corrosion-free transit.
Q: What minimum order quantities apply?
A: MOQ starts at 1 metric ton for standard specifications.
Q: How does cold rolling affect magnetic performance?
A: The process enhances grain orientation, improving permeability by 15-20% compared to hot-rolled alternatives.
Q: Is edge burring controlled?
A: Our deburring process maintains edge smoothness below 0.02mm burr height.
Q: Can you supply test reports?
A: Mill test certificates with magnetic measurements accompany every shipment.
